What is symmetry?

Back

Symmetry is a property where a shape or object can be divided into parts that are arranged in a balanced and proportional manner, often resulting in mirror images.

What is vertical line of symmetry?

Back

A vertical line of symmetry is a line that divides a shape into two identical halves that are mirror images of each other, running from top to bottom.

What is line symmetry?

Back

Line symmetry occurs when a figure can be divided by a line into two parts that are mirror images of each other.

How many lines of symmetry does a square have?

Back

A square has exactly 4 lines of symmetry.

What is rotational symmetry?

Back

Rotational symmetry is when a shape can be rotated around a central point and still look the same at certain angles.
